DAQ configuration - attachments 1-9 Setting up CAEN V767 TDC Note that to perform timing with the leading edge of the input logic signals you need to select `rising edge' timing. The following procedure for changing CAEN V767 settings _reliably_ appears to work: 1) Halt data acquisition 2) From MIDAS Main Menu window select VME Module Control -> CAEN V767 3) From CAEN V767 TDC Setup & Monitor window _de-select_ -> Act on ALL Modules? 4) From CAEN V767 TDC Setup & Monitor window select the first TDC module whose setting you wish to change 5) From CAEN V767 TDC Setup & Monitor window select Expert -> Disable Auto Load 6) Change CAEN V767 module settings as required 7) From CAEN V767 TDC Setup & Monitor window select Expert -> Save User Configuration 8) From CAEN V767 TDC Setup & Monitor window select Expert -> Enable Auto Load 9) Repeat steps 4-8 for any other CAEN V767 TDC modules whose settings you wish to change 10) From CAEN V767 TDC Setup & Monitor window select Save Setup 11) From MIDAS Data Acquisition Experiment Control window select Setup -> Setup Everything 12) If you reboot the VME PowerPC CPU do NOT forget to set the TDC(s) in common stop mode From MIDAS Data Acquisition Experiment Control window select Advanced -> Configuration/Test/Debug Frame and confirm the request.
